Kurt Warner Betting The Cardinals Are A Changed Organization

The Arizona Cardinals have been at the bottom of the NFL for so long that many wondered if they were simply a cursed organization. They flirted with mediocrity for a couple of years but for the most part they were a team buried in the standing.

Then something magical happened last year. The Cardinals wrapped up their division title early and cruised into the playoffs. They let a few games get away after clinching the division and that led experts to believe they would be one and done in the playoffs.

Arizona ran the table in the playoffs winning one game on the road against Carolina and two games at home against Atlanta and Philadelphia. They then lost in the last minute of the Super Bowl to the Pittsburgh Steelers.

It is what happened next that may shape the way this organization is viewed in the future. The Cardinals re-signed their starting quarterback, Kurt Warner, to a two year deal. They showed the entire league that they have no plans of being the Cardinals of old.

Warner has agreed to give some of his money back to ensure that Arizona is able to sign receiver Anquan Boldin to a long term contract. If that takes place and the Cardinals return Boldin, Larry Fitgerald, and Warner, then they may find themselves right back in the Super Bowl next year.

Earlier in the week when Warner visited with the 49ers, experts were wondering if Arizona was going to simply allow their starting quarterback to walk away. They answered that question on Wednesday when they re-signed him to the two year contract, and that signature may be the mark that changes the previous perception of the franchise.
